FYI, In Canada Hershey is not owned by Cadbury, it is a subsidiary of The Hershey Company (NYSE: HSY). Cadbury is a subsidiary of Cadbury-Schweppes. Therefore American issues with Cadbury may not affect Canadians. Call the companies for confirmation of GF status. _________________ Mom of Ty (he's nine) who was diagnosed by bloodwork June 2005, biopsy August 11, 2005, notified on & started GF August 18, 2005 |

This is a heads up that in the US, Cadbury Creme eggs now contain wheat. Don't know if this applies to all sizes, but the pic below is of the full-sized one. Glad I don't like these things, but I have a feeling some of you are going to be bummed.
